Transaction 40ec4b1513c71c561ccbaa68d3e9db0d901573ddd75e0ce882a0882efb733432

1 Input
2 Outputs
  • 40ec4b1513c71c561ccbaa68d3e9db0d901573ddd75e0ce882a0882efb733432:0
  • value  367125761736
    address  mwTV9r3XduipTwTPDCUXks6d8NQkdN1Awn
  • 40ec4b1513c71c561ccbaa68d3e9db0d901573ddd75e0ce882a0882efb733432:1
  • value  67501764
    address  2NDgpZgE6yBrHHPKuzafn8giJELSRnzTUjP